Bank of America: global battery supply for electric vehicles may be cut off as early as 2025

新浪財經 ·  Jul 20, 2021 19:21

The global electric vehicle industry faces an imminent threat that its battery supplies could run out as early as 2025, according to a new research report by BofA's global research division.

"our updated battery supply and demand model for electric vehicles shows that the global battery supply for electric vehicles may be 'sold out' between 2025 and 26," the report said. The global battery operation rate of electric vehicles will reach 85%. "

BofA expects global battery shortages to intensify between 2026 and 2030 as the penetration of electric vehicles in all markets continues to rise, reflecting the "increasingly optimistic" outlook for the electric vehicle industry, the report said. BofA Global Research expects global penetration of all electric vehicles, including pure electric vehicles and plug-in hybrids, to increase to 23 per cent, 40 per cent and 67 per cent respectively by 2025, 2030 and 2040.

The report added: "based on the capacity announced so far, we expect the global operating rate of electric vehicle batteries to rise to about 121 per cent by 2030, which means another large-scale capital expenditure cycle is likely to occur in the next 2-3 years."

In an optimistic scenario, BofA forecasts that electric vehicle penetration in the US market will rise to about 25 per cent and 50 per cent respectively by 2025 and 2030, compared with a basic forecast of 7 per cent and 20 per cent.
